#

Perl Programming Tutorials & Engineering Articles

17 Perl tutorials, guides, and engineering insights from Netflix, GitHub, Shopify, and more

Perl Articles & Tutorials

Filter:
Cloudflare logo
Cloudflare
Advanced
The 2025 Cloudflare Radar Year in Review highlights significant trends in internet traffic, the rise of AI, post-quantum encryption, and the increase in DDoS attacks.
NVIDIA logo
NVIDIA
Advanced
The article discusses the process of streamlining data processing for Domain Adaptive Pretraining (DAPT) of large language models (LLMs) using NVIDIA NeMo Curator.
Mehran Maghoumi
16 min read
Includes Code
Has Summary
--
Cloudflare logo
Cloudflare
Intermediate
The article discusses D1, Cloudflare's first SQL database designed to simplify database management for developers using Cloudflare Workers.
Nevi Shah
16 min read
Includes Code
Has Summary
--
Shopify logo
Shopify
Intermediate
YJIT is a new Just-in-time (JIT) compiler being developed for CRuby to enhance the performance of Ruby applications, particularly those using Ruby on Rails.
Maxime Chevalier-Boisvert
7 min read
Has Summary
--
Fly.io logo
Fly.io
Intermediate
The article discusses the evolution of LiveView, a feature of the Phoenix framework for Elixir, which simplifies the development of real-time web applications by eliminating the need for JavaScript...
Chris McCord
18 min read
Includes Code
Has Summary
--
Netflix logo
Netflix
Intermediate
The article discusses the Elasticsearch indexing strategy implemented in Netflix's Asset Management Platform (AMP), focusing on how to efficiently manage and query large volumes of digital media as...
Netflix Technology Blog
12 min read
Includes Code
Has Summary
--
LinkedIn logo
LinkedIn
Intermediate
The article discusses the challenges of memory fragmentation encountered by the Venice team at LinkedIn and how they addressed these issues using Jemalloc, a memory allocator.
Zac Policzer
17 min read
Has Summary
--
Shopify logo
Shopify
Beginner
Lawrence Mandel, Director of Engineering at Shopify, shares his journey in leadership, emphasizing the importance of time management, work-life balance, and the Developer Acceleration team's role i...
Toni Akinwumi
7 min read
Has Summary
--
Uber logo
Uber
Advanced
The article discusses Uber's open-source tool, Denial By DNS, designed to prevent resource exhaustion caused by DNS outages.
Motiejus Jakštys
14 min read
Has Summary
--
LinkedIn logo
LinkedIn
Advanced
The article discusses the evolution of incremental data capture for Oracle databases at LinkedIn, highlighting the transition from a batch processing model to a near-real-time system.
Saurabh Goyal
9 min read
Has Summary
--
GitHub logo
GitHub
Intermediate
The article discusses how GitHub mitigates replication lag and reduces read load on MySQL databases using a service called Freno.
GitHub Engineering
16 min read
Includes Code
Has Summary
--
Netflix logo
Netflix
Intermediate
The article introduces Bolt, a diagnostic and remediation platform designed for AWS EC2 instances, which automates common tasks and integrates with Netflix's existing orchestration service, Winston.
Netflix Technology Blog
12 min read
Has Summary
--
GitHub logo
GitHub
Intermediate
The article discusses the formal specification of GitHub Flavored Markdown (GFM) and its implementation based on the CommonMark specification.
GitHub Engineering
10 min read
Includes Code
Has Summary
--
Netflix logo
Netflix
Intermediate
The article discusses the implementation of mixed-mode flame graphs for Java applications, enabled by the new JDK option -XX:+PreserveFramePointer.
Netflix Technology Blog
15 min read
Includes Code
Has Summary
--
Pinterest logo
Pinterest
Intermediate
This article discusses effective strategies for password storage to enhance security against hacking attempts.
Pinterest Engineering
9 min read
Includes Code
Has Summary
--
Meta logo
Meta
Intermediate
The article discusses HipHop for PHP, a project developed by Facebook to enhance PHP performance by transforming PHP code into optimized C++.
Haiping Zhao
8 min read
Includes Code
Has Summary
--
Meta logo
Meta
Intermediate
The article discusses the evolution of Thrift, an open-source software framework released by Facebook for enabling communication between different programming languages.

You've reached the end! All 17 articles loaded.